Incident Overview
An avionics shop owner sustained a severe hand injury after coming into contact with an airplane's propeller on a ramp. The incident occurred when she attempted to relay a message to the pilot regarding the availability of a lineman.
Sequence of Events
The avionics shop owner was monitoring the unicom frequency for a lineman when she heard a request from the airplane on the ramp over the radio. Unsure of how to respond, she decided to go directly to the airplane to inform the pilot that the lineman would be back shortly.
Approaching the right side of the airplane, the woman's right hand made contact with the propeller. The contact resulted in the severing of four fingers from her right hand.
Meanwhile, the pilot observed the woman approaching the engine area. He stated that he shut down the engine as soon as possible. The pilot noted that the woman's hand contacted the propeller before it had stopped rotating.
